The alarming trend of scam operations in Southeast Asia has taken a sinister turn, as reports emerge of captives being forced into fraudulent activities in places like Cambodia. Victims, often lured by promises of lucrative jobs, find themselves trapped in dire circumstances, with their freedom stripped away. The horrific reality of these operations was starkly highlighted during a recent bombing incident, which further escalated the perilous situation for those held against their will.

Individuals are frequently deceived into traveling to Cambodia, where they are coerced into participating in various scams, including online fraud and cryptocurrency scams. Reports indicate that captives are often threatened and beaten if they attempt to resist or escape. The situation is made even more harrowing by the presence of conflict and violence in the region, which can erupt without warning, leaving captives vulnerable and without a means of escape.

During a recent bombing raid, many captives were caught in the crossfire, illustrating the dangers they face not only from their captors but also from the chaotic environment surrounding them. Survivors have recounted harrowing tales of desperation and fear, highlighting the urgent need for international attention and intervention to address these human rights abuses.
